Review: Lilium – Disappear.

Lilium release their new single next week, Disappear through Deathly Records. With inspirations such as Jeff Buckley and Muse, this band clearly have some great taste and with support slots for bands such as The 1975 and Young Kato under their belts also a band with a great live act.

Disappear is a great taste of what this band can do. Packed with melodies and sounds that work together throughout, they build this song to a crescendo that sounds incredible. Energetic riffs spiral throughout the song with a nice foundation of drums really allows for an incredible melody on this track.

The vocals work in harmony with the music this band make with some simple but effective writing that really keeps you captivated on this track. Lilium are certainly crammed with talent and it shows on this song, every part of this song is just interesting and every time you hear it, you notice something new about it, and that is incredibly rare.
